Output 307602362e5a1aa8782ba08529aee4f53ddabf68ca8926d3678cedf376d71592:1

value
2502086
script pubkey
OP_0 OP_PUSHBYTES_20 3997d630e10943c894ada47b1d0f0019f79732af
address
bc1q8xtavv8pp9pu399d53a36rcqr8mewv4047vzhe
transaction
307602362e5a1aa8782ba08529aee4f53ddabf68ca8926d3678cedf376d71592
spent
true